Do you think applesauce cups would explode in an airplane?

I'm bringing the snacks with us that I can, and I have lots of granola bars, fruit chips, etc. But my kids love applesauce, so I was going to pack that in the bag too, until it occurred to me that the air pressure might make them explode. Applesauce is a sidedish for just about every Disney CS kid's meal. I would probably just get it there rather than risk the mess.

BTW - You cannot bring it as a carry on if you decide to take applesauce with you unless they are in packages that are under 3.4 fl. oz. and fit in one quart-size Ziploc bag.
